<p>Behind the red text calling for Nelson Mandela’s freedom is a photograph of Table Bay. This bay surrounds South Africa’s infamous Robben Island penitentiary, where Mandela spent 18 of his 27 years in prison. The apartheid government so feared Mandela’s influence that they made it illegal to photograph him or publish his image. From 1964 to 1986 no pictures of Mandela were allowed to circulate, and few people knew what he looked like. Activists grew creative in designing material to support his release; Medu member Michael Kahn took the photograph of Table Bay expressly for this poster.</p>
